Developing & Supporting Residents’ Associations in Co. Leitrim

We encourage and support residents in setting up and managing a residents’ association for their estate. This empowers residents and provides a forum to discuss and deal with issues, and to develop community spirit.

Estates with an active residents’ association may apply each year for a council grant. This can be used to pay for maintenance of the grounds through a local Community Employment scheme (estates pay for the petrol used in mowing the grass) and public liability insurance. Also covered are amenities such as power tools for use by residents and a community shed; planting of flowers, shrubs and trees; and community events for residents. The amount of the grant currently depends on the number of houses in the estate.
